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Port Glasgow to Stone (Staffs) start from as little as £18.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Port Glasgow to Stone (Staffs) start from £102.40 one way, or £146.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Port Glasgow to Stone (Staffs) are available for £106.20 one way, or £212.40 return

Facilities and Amenities at Port Glasgow Station

Port Glasgow station makes ticket purchasing convenient with its ticket office, which operates extensive hours from 06:15 to midnight on weekdays, and a ticket machine for quick access. If you've purchased your tickets online, collection is a breeze using the accessible ticket machines provided at the station. You can also find smartcard validators, perfect for tapping through gates with minimum hassle, although smartcards aren't issued directly at this station.

For travelers requiring accessibility, Port Glasgow station caters well with step-free access throughout the entire facility. There is also help available from station staff and accessible platforms that ensure a comfortable journey for all. An induction loop system is in place, enhancing the experience for hearing aid users. For those traveling with bicycles, there are stands capable of storing ten bikes, albeit without CCTV coverage for security monitoring.

Facilities at Stone (Staffs) Train Station

Stone (Staffs) station operates efficiently with essential amenities, albeit without the traditional ticket office. Passengers can easily collect pre-purchased tickets via the available machines, although they are not wheelchair accessible. For those needing assistance or additional information, help points are installed, complemented by live departure screens and announcements. However, there is no dedicated staff to offer help at the station.

Accessibility is a priority with some step-free access available, classified as category B3. Travelers who need assistance should coordinate with the conductor on the platform. While you're there, note that the station lacks waiting rooms, first-class lounges, and refreshment facilities, so it's best to prepare accordingly before arrival.

Transport Links and Traveling Onward

For journeys beyond Stone, the station offers practical connections. Rail replacement services operate from nearby Granville Square towards Stafford, and from Crown Street to Stoke-on-Trent.
